Methodological considerations with the use of urine samples for assessment of mercury excretion and markers of renal damage.

Felicia Trachtenberg1, Lars Barregard, Nancy Maserejian, Sonja McKinlay.   

Abstract

OBJECTIVE: To provide recommendations for design and analysis of studies using urine specimens to evaluate renal function or mercury excretion in children.
METHODS: An analysis of mercury, albumin, γ-glutamyl transpeptidase (γ-GT) and N-acetyl-β-D-glucosaminidase (NAG) concentrations was carried out.
RESULTS: Mercury concentration and creatinine-corrected renal markers were higher in daytime compared with overnight samples. Excretion rates increased with urinary flow rate. γ-GT and NAG concentrations decreased with storage time at -20°C. Differences by age, sex and race were noted.
CONCLUSIONS: We recommend use of these creatinine-corrected markers and collection of timed overnight urine samples, stored at -70°C, with control for urinary flow rate, age, sex and race in statistical models.
